Output dbbbc9f62b22c111dfbce4743f7ec2c69b7fdf34311cf3a2d2b0cfef9e689f08:10

value
25697166
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63666404c0f365b34a07d8554f132203f04ef620e202afd43d900bb573d5a06c
address
tb1pvdnxgpxq7djmxjs8mp257yezq0cyaa3qugp2l4pajq9m2u745pkqjtgvxk
transaction
dbbbc9f62b22c111dfbce4743f7ec2c69b7fdf34311cf3a2d2b0cfef9e689f08
confirmations
25807
spent
true